#304e8d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#304e8d is composed of 18.8% red, 30.6% green and 55.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 66% cyan, 44.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 44.7% black. It has a hue angle of 220.6 degrees, a saturation of 49.2% and a lightness of 37.1%. #304e8d color hex could be obtained by blending #609cff with #00001b. Closest websafe color is: #336699.

#304e8d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#304e8d has RGB values of R:48, G:78, B:141 and CMYK values of C:0.66, M:0.45, Y:0, K:0.45. Its decimal value is 3165837.
